Additional Information: | September 2001-A large barn (c. 1900) is supported by an uncoursed rubblestone foundation. It has board-and-batten siding and a standing seam metal, side-gabled roof. An earth bank is built up to the center of the main elevation where there is a sliding barn door. A shed roof lean-to is located on the east façade of this barn. Three smaller outbuildings, including two small sheds and one small barn, have clapboard siding and an asphalt-shingled gable roof. |
